Why to use Green Cloud Computing?
The growing demand for cloud infrastructure
has led to a dramatic increase in energy
consumption
This desire for power has significantly
contributed to the environment’s carbon
footprint
The ever increasing demand for energy is primarily
due to the exponential growth of data centers with
thousands of servers and other infrastructures.
Energy-efficient solutions are necessary to
minimize the impact of cloud computing on
the environment.

Goals of Green Cloud Computing
Green
Goals
1. Virtualization is installing virtual infrastructure that allows several operating
systems and applications to sum on a lesser number of servers, helping to
reduce overall energy used for data centers
2. An effective task scheduling algorithm based on dynamic energy management and
efficient resource utilization in green cloud computing environment.
3. Storage virtualization called, Sample Replicate Consolidate Mapping (SRCMAP),
enables the energy proportionality for dynamic I/O workloads by consolidating the
cumulative workload on a subset of physical volumes proportional to the I/O
workload intensity.
4. Cloud computing with green algorithm can enable more energy-efficient use of
computing power.

Techniques to go Green…
Dynamic Voltage Frequency Scaling is a method that
reduces the power and energy consumption processes
used with frequency scaling. Implementing this
technique will reduce energy consumption and
leverage the utilization of the resource.
Virtualization is a technique that improves machine
management and energy efficiency through sharing a
single physical instance of a resource/application with
multiple customers or organizations at the same time.
Virtualization maximizes the number of available
system resources in an eco-friendly way. It enables
better monitoring and management of the resource
allocation, and it aids the server group in maximizing
their ability to share resources.
Nano Data Centers are more energy-efficient than
conventional data centers. They help reduce the cost
of heat dissipation, they have high service proximity,
and have the capacity for self-adaptation or self-
scalability.
A Greener World Isn't Something New
The roots of these concepts can be traced back to 1992 when the United States Environmental
Protection Agency launched a program to reduce greenhouse gas emissions – Energy Star.
This program was designed to identify and promote products that followed energy-efficient
guidelines.
The first products that were labeled with Energy Star were computers.
This program led to the implementation of sleep mode in electronic devices.
Though this concept was developed almost 30 years ago, it is still essential in reducing energy
today.
